Ответы:
Рассеиваемая мощность составляет (12 В - 5 В) * 0,004 А + 12 В * 0,006 А (последний термин учитывает максимальное внутреннее потребление регулятора).
Общая стоимость составляет 100 мВт , что находится в пределах очень консервативных 600 мВт, которые можно рассеивать из TO-220 без радиатора.
Вы могли бы использовать LM78L05, как предлагали другие, который имел бы аналогичное рассеивание и все же был бы в порядке, однако регулировка линии и нагрузки хуже для LM78L05, это не та же матрица. Версия LM78M05 TO-252 - хороший компромисс.
Нет, для этого не потребуется радиатор.
Чтобы ответить на вашу проблему, вы должны сначала узнать мощность, рассеиваемую компонентом. Чтобы сделать это, это простой расчет P = IV . Таким образом, рассеиваемая мощность будет 4 мА * (12 В - 5 В) = 0,028 Вт, что равно 28 мВт.
Ваш следующий шаг - посмотреть на тепловые свойства компонента.
Как видите, максимальная рабочая температура составляет 125 ° C.
Теперь вы посмотрите на термостойкость соединения с воздухом. Для пакета TO-220 это 65 ° C / Вт. Используя это, вы берете значение мощности, которое вы рассчитали ранее (0,028 Вт), и включаете его в это уравнение. При этом вы получите: 65 ° C / Вт * 0,028 Вт = 1,82 ° C, что означает, что ваш 7805 нагреется примерно на 2 ° C выше температуры окружающей среды. Если мы предполагаем, что вы работаете при температуре окружающей среды 25 ° C, это означает, что ваш компонент нагреется примерно до 27 ° C, что находится в пределах указанного температурного диапазона и, следовательно, не требует радиатора.
Выполнение этих шагов позволит вам рассчитать аналогичные вещи в будущем.
ADDED
Как отметил Колин в своем ответе, 78L05 может быть дешевле для вас и предназначен для использования в слаботочных приложениях, так как он имеет максимальный выходной ток 100 мА, который все еще больше, чем вам нужно.
Используя расчеты, сделанные ранее, мы можем посмотреть любую таблицу для компонента. Я использую этот, и мы можем найти тепловые характеристики.
Пакет TO-92 представляет собой пакет 'Z', который имеет тепловое сопротивление соединения с воздухом 230 ° C / Вт. Теперь мы можем использовать это значение в предыдущем уравнении: 230 ° C / Вт * 0,028 Вт = 6,44 ° C, что, опять же, более чем удобно для вас, не беспокоясь.
РЕДАКТИРОВАТЬ:
Я забыл включить ток самой микросхемы 7805. Это было, однако, упомянуто в ответе Спехро Пефхани. Однако, если вы не забудете включить ток используемой ИС, этот метод должен позволить вам рассчитать мощность и тепловыделение в будущем.
0.028W which is equal to 29mW
это доставляет мне больше
Рассеиваемая мощность составит 7 (В) * 0,004 (А) = 0,028 Вт. Для этого не требуется радиатор.
Вы можете обнаружить, что 78l05 дешевле, это версия регулятора в упаковке TO92, она рассчитана на меньший ток и может рассеивать меньше энергии, но все равно будет достаточной для этого.
править Как Крис Stratton отметил, я пренебрег мощность , рассеиваемую сам регулятор, который будет 12 (V) * 0,006 (A) = 0,072 Вт, что дает полное рассеивание 100 мВт. Вы все еще должны быть в порядке без радиатора.
Рассеяние мощности этого регулятора напрямую связано с падением напряжения и током, потребляемым цепью.
При 4 мА, падение 12-5 = 7 В, будет 4 мА * 7 В = 28 мВт.
Пакет TO-220 имеет тепловое сопротивление воздуху (теплоотвод-окружающий воздух) около 70 ° C / Вт. Это означает, что устройство нагревается примерно на 2 градуса выше температуры окружающей среды.
Радиатор не требуется.
Питание = 12 В * (4 мА + 8 мА макс. {Iq (reg)) = 144 мВт.
Нагрузка = 48 мВт. ,
Регулятор = 144-48 = 96 мВт * 65 ° C / Вт = 6,5 ° C, превышение температуры перехода платы
Заключение Подъем изолированного спая <40 ° C выше температуры окружающей среды платы в порядке, если плата <40 ° C, в противном случае приемлемый рост ухудшается.
Если нагрузка намного больше, пересчитайте подъем спая и рассмотрите конструкции радиатора.
"круто". 🕶
Регулирование от 12 В до 5 В означает падение напряжения на 7 В в регуляторе. При 4 мА общая мощность рассеяния в регуляторе составляет 0,028 Вт.
Это довольно низко, и 7805 может справиться с этим без радиатора